What games are you looking forward to this week? #indiegames #gamingnews #newgames
Channel:
Subscribers:
2,870
Published on ● Video Link: https://www.youtube.com/watch?v=kYQbagDxSE0
What games are you looking forward to this week?
#indiegames #gamingnews #newgames